  7. Lathe Basics • Purpose: To rotate a part against a tool whose position it controls • Useful for fabricating parts and/or features that have a circular cross section

  8. Lathe Basics Lathe Chuck • Spindle: Part of lathe that rotates • Workholding attachments held in spindle - three jaw chucks, collets, and centers Spindle Spindle Rotation Forward/Reverse Main Power On/Off Spindle Speed

  9. Lathe Basics • Tailstock: supports end of the workpiece, or hold tools for drilling, reaming, threading, or cutting tapers. • Carriage: controls and supports the cutting tool • Saddle: mates with and slides along the ways. • Cross slide: controls transverse motion of the tool • A tool compound that allows angular tool movement.
